Why IT Architecture Hiring Requires Industry Experience

An IT Architect rarely works in isolation. They operate between executive leadership, infrastructure teams, software engineering, cybersecurity, compliance, cloud operations, vendors, and business stakeholders. Every architectural decision affects multiple operational workflows, budgets, and future technology investments.
Hiring managers often discover that candidates with impressive certifications or large enterprise experience struggle when transitioning into organizations with different operational realities.
For example:
- Manufacturing organizations prioritize uptime, industrial connectivity, and operational resilience.
- Healthcare organizations must balance modernization with HIPAA compliance and legacy clinical applications.
- Financial institutions require governance, auditability, identity management, and regulatory controls.
- SaaS organizations move rapidly while balancing scalability, DevOps maturity, and cloud costs.
- Government contractors must satisfy security frameworks while maintaining strict documentation standards.
The best IT Architects understand that architecture exists to enable business operations, not simply introduce new technology.

Architecture Decisions Influence Every Project Phase

Architecture is not a single design exercise completed before implementation. Effective architects remain engaged throughout the project lifecycle.
Discovery
They identify technical debt, stakeholder requirements, security constraints, and integration challenges before project scope expands.
Solution Design
Architects establish reference architectures, technology standards, governance models, and implementation roadmaps.
Delivery
During implementation they work closely with infrastructure engineers, developers, cybersecurity teams, project managers, and business owners to resolve technical conflicts before they become operational risks.
Transition to Operations
Successful architects ensure documentation, monitoring, operational ownership, disaster recovery procedures, and support processes are established before production deployment.
Employers frequently underestimate this final phase. Architecture that cannot be maintained by operational teams eventually becomes technical debt.
Regulatory and Compliance Realities That Influence Architecture
Technology architecture increasingly intersects with compliance obligations.
Depending on the industry, architects may work within environments governed by:
- HIPAA
- PCI DSS
- SOX
- NIST
- ISO 27001
- CIS Controls
- GDPR
- CCPA
- FedRAMP
- SOC 2
Strong candidates understand that compliance requirements influence:
- identity architecture
- encryption strategy
- logging requirements
- data retention
- disaster recovery
- network segmentation
- cloud configuration
- vendor selection
- change management

Resume Patterns That Require Additional Validation
Not every impressive resume reflects practical architecture experience.
Experienced recruiters look beyond certifications and employer names.
Potential concerns include:
- Heavy emphasis on infrastructure administration with limited architecture ownership
- Extensive technology lists without measurable business outcomes
- Multiple short engagements lacking completed initiatives
- Generic architecture language with few operational examples
- Certifications unsupported by enterprise project experience
- Cloud migration claims without governance responsibilities

Interview Observations That Reveal Real Architecture Experience
Technical interviews often focus heavily on platforms and certifications.
Experienced hiring managers gain stronger insights by exploring operational decision making.
Questions that consistently distinguish senior architects include:
- Describe an architecture decision that balanced business constraints against technical ideals.
- How did you manage disagreements between engineering leadership and business stakeholders?
- What operational risks changed your original design?
- How did governance influence implementation?
- What documentation remained after project completion?
- How did you measure architectural success after deployment?
Candidates who discuss organizational dynamics, risk management, operational support, and long-term maintainability typically possess significantly more enterprise experience than those focusing exclusively on technology.
Business Continuity Is an Architectural Responsibility

Architecture decisions directly affect organizational resilience.
Experienced architects incorporate:
- High availability
- Disaster recovery
- Backup strategies
- Geographic redundancy
- Identity resilience
- Network failover
- Recovery time objectives
- Recovery point objectives
- Vendor contingency planning
- Incident response integration
Organizations often discover continuity weaknesses during outages rather than during implementation.
Architects with operational experience anticipate failure scenarios before production deployment.
